Close this window, and upload the photo(s) again. Joseph Charles Massino (born January 10, 1943) is an American former mobster. He was a member of the Mafia and boss of the Bonanno crime family from 1991 until 2004, when he became the first boss of one of the Five Families in New York City to turn state's evidence . Massino became known as Big Joey due to his weight and criminal prowess.
